Not far from the Campsite there is Forte dei Marmi, a seaside resort that takes its name from the fort that lies at the heart of the city, built by Grand Duke Peter Leopold to defend the landing, and from the marbles of the Apuan Alps, which were transported to the wharf and then took the sea route.
Today Forte is known for its mundane activities.
For your bike ride, a bike path connects Marina di Massa with Forte dei Marmi.
Nearby there is Viareggio, another important tourist resort of Versilia, with its promenade which is the most monumental and most valuable artistic setting for the quality and quantity of buildings of architectural interest.
To visit the enchanting Pietrasanta rich in history and art workshops that gave life to the works of the most famous international sculptors. (Link to Cities of art)
Since the beginning of ‘900 Versilia became the place chosen by artists and writers, including the poet Gabriele D’annunzio who stayed here for a long time with the actress Eleonora Duse. Gabriele D’annunzio wrote in Versilia ,between 1896 and 1902, the famous opera Alcyone which is a kind of diary of the summer in Versilia.
Numerous are the theatrical and cultural festivals and the international shows which enliven Versilia. During July and August take place in Torre del Lago the Puccini Festival (link http://www.puccinifestival.it) one of the world’s most important festival, dedicated to the composer Giacomo Puccini, inspired by the places he saw to write his immortal melodies.
